It's been a mystery in Washington for weeks. Just before President Bush signed

the homeland security bill into law an unknown member of Congress inserted a

provision into the legislation that blocks lawsuits against the maker of a

controversial vaccine preservative called " thimerosal, " used in vaccines that

are given to children. Drug giant Eli Lilly and Company makes thimerosal. It's

the mercury in the preservative that many parents say causes autism in thousands

of children. But nobody in Congress would admit to adding the provision, reports

CBS News Correspondent Jim Acosta – until now. House Majority Leader Dick Armey

tells CBS News he did it to keep vaccine-makers from going out of business under

the weight of mounting lawsuits. " I did it and I'm proud of it, " says Armey,

R-Texas. " It's a matter of national security, " Armey says. Because Armey is

retiring at the end of the year, some say the outgoing majority leader is the

perfect fall guy to take the heat and shield the White

House from embarrassment.
